摘要
Dimethylmaleic monoamide mononitrile is obtained by action of ammonia on dimethylmaleic mononitrile monoester. Dimethylmaleic mononitrile monoester is obtained by dehydrating the cyanhydrin of a -methylacetoacetic ester. Methylethylmaleic and methylethylfumaric dinitriles are obtained by dehydration of methylethyl malic dinitrile, i.e. the cyanhydrin of a -ethyl acetoacetonitrile.ALSO:The invention comprises violet colouring matters of the formula FORM:0689389/IV (c)/1 where the R's are hydrogen, alkyl, or cycloalkyl radicals which may be substituted, and Me is nickel or cobalt. They are made by (1) heating maleic dinitrile or an alkyl- or cycloalkyl-substituted maleic or fumaric dinitrile or a mixture of any two or more of these dinitriles with nickel or cobalt or a compound of either, alone or in presence of ammonia or a salt thereof, an amine or a salt thereof, or an amide such as urea, and preferably in presence of a substance consisting of or containing molybdenum or wolfram; or (2) by heating the corresponding metal-free tetra-aza-porphin with a substance consisting of or containing nickel or coba or (3) heating an alkyl- or cycloalkyl-substituted maleic acid or a functional derivative thereof with urea or a nitrogenous heat decomposition product thereof other than ammonia, and nickel or cobalt or a compound of either, preferably in presence of a substance consisting of or containing molybdenum or wolfram, and while passing ammonia through the mixture. Suitable diluents are nitrobenzene, mono- and di-chlorbenzene, chlornaphthalene, quinoline, dimethylaniline, ethyl benzoate, and kerosene. As functional derivatives of the maleic acids are mentioned the amide, imide, dichloride, or ammonium salt, or the mononitrile derived from the acid, amide, or ammonium salt. In examples: (1) dimethylmaleic anhydride, methylethyl maleic anhydride, methyl-isopropyl maleic anhydride, methyl n-butylmaleic anhydride, methylcyclohexylmaleic anhydride, and a mixture of dimethylmaleic and methylethyl maleic anhydrides, or various functional derivatives of dimethyl maleic acid as indicated above, are each heated with urea, nickel, or its chloride or oxide, ammonium molybdate or sodium wolframate and one of the diluents listed above; (2) dimethylmaleic anhydride is similarly heated with cobaltous chloride; (3) dimethylmaleic and dimethylfumaric dinitrile, are each heated with nickel chloride, alone, with urea and ammonium molybdate, and with urea, ammonium molybdate, and nitrobenzene or kerosene; (4) maleic dinitrile, citraconic dinitrile, a mixture of methylethylmaleic and methylethylfumaric dinitriles, and a mixture of maleic dinitrile and dimethylmaleic dinitrile is treated similarly; (5) dimethylfumaric dinitrile is heated with urea, cobaltous chloride, and ammonium molybdate; (6) dimethylmaleic dinitrile is heated with sodium in amyl alcohol, the sodium compound is demetallized with methanol, and the metal-free pigment is heated with nickel or cobalt acetate in quinoline. Specification 689,387 is referred to.
